My basing is for Black Powder (each base would count as 4 28mm figures), but I planned to keep them flexible. I could mount a trio of bases onto a 60x30/60x60 sabot and play just about any game out there.

ernieR is correct, the intention is to have 6 bases, each representing one company. I've currently got 6 Voltigeur companies painted, I just need to get to the other battalions I need to paint. I have 3 more to do before I run out of flag bearers, then I may get an additional order to bring it up to 10 battalions, or maybe even 18!

The same situation is going on with the uhlans. I have another two regiments to complete, then I'll have a proper brigade. Not sure if I like having just 5 bases to a regiment, so I'll have to see there.

And yes, that artillery is everything I have for the entire army. I don't expect to see all 4 batteries on the field unless I get up to two or three infantry brigades.
